INDIANAPOLIS – The University of Indianapolis baseball team will open the 2025 season as the No. 8-ranked team in the nation, according to the latest released D2baseball.com preseason rankings.
The 2024 Greyhounds team are once again led by Al Ready, who enters his seventh season after a 41-21 record and a 29-7 GLVC record, winning their second straight NCAA Midwest Regional title, and making their second consecutive College World Series appearance.
UIndy returns a lot of their offensive production from last year including shortstop Easton Good, who led the team in batting average (.360), slugging percentage (.589), OPS (1.054) and was second on the team in home runs (9) and RBIs (60).
The Hounds have brought in multiple transfers this season to add to their already dominant offensive firepower including Chase Mason who posted a career .329 batting average with 77 RBIs, and 17 home runs in three years at Carl Sandburg College.
Chase is not the only transfer brought in for the 2025 season, the Hounds have also brought in five former D1 hitters including; Tre Hondras (Marshall), Parker Redden (Delaware), Luke Smock (UW-Milwaukee), Ian Kennedy (Michigan) and Austin Bode (Indiana).
On the mound, the Hounds return five of their top eight pitchers in innings pitched. Dawson Gabe, Diego Cardenas, and Carter Nowak all started double-digit games for UIndy in 2024, and will look to carry over their strong 2024 performances to the 2025 season.
UIndy will begin their pursuit for another NCAA DII Championship appearance on Feb. 14 against Lake Erie at Greyhound Park.
